com requires vaccination and boosters for all employees and we work in a hybrid environment.About the Senior Software Engineer PositionStudy.com developers help our cross-functional teams rally around common goals to deliver valuable features like these frequently.

Our developers work together on the front- and back-end, emphasizing collaboration, learning and fast feedback, including pair programming and regular (constructive!) code reviews. We invest in developers' growth, which reflects and reinforces our mission to make education accessible.You could be a great fit for the team if you Love transforming UI designs and mockups into pages and flows using CSS3 and JavaScript frameworks such as Bootstrap and AngularEnjoy improving user experiences and accessibility applying modern HTML for all form factorsDesire to work in a collaborative cross-functional team working toward common goalsEmphasize simplicity and pragmatism, reflected in your elegant code which other developers emulateHave a calling for building modular front-end code leveraging REST-based servicesResponsibilitiesImprove teacher effectiveness and increase student learning by delivering in-classroom games and presenter queues tied to our video lessons on the webCraft a mobile app experience that leapfrogs the web interface, allowing students to work toward their degree on-the-goImprove student grades with a easy-to-use, reliable method for capturing and responding to student questionsInform student decisions by connecting them with timely information on career and school optionsStreamline lesson content creation with a sleek new modular, microservices-based content management system optimized for our educatorsEase students' path to college credit through placement tests which elegantly adapt to each students' level of masteryRequirements6+ years work experience with Java4+ years crafting front-end experiences using modern HTML, CSS, and JavascriptBS or MS in Computer Science or related fieldFluency with object oriented design, data structures and multithreaded algorithmsThe salary range for this role is $160,000 - $210,000 per year.
